soniaweir · 06/12/2010 16:07

Hi there,

i Have this too, got it after DS and got xrayed but they did not find anything. Then was referred to physio and they told me that my muscles on the left hand side of my back near shoulder blade are being underused as my posture is not very good. She gave me some exercises to do to strengthen them but then got pregnant with DD and the feeling went away. Now it's come back and want to go back to physio to get reassessed.

hope that helps - it might be worth getting a referral...

ps- i never bf DS so don't think it had anything to do with that.
